Clinical Neurophisiology Technology Program
Clinical Neurophisiology Technology Program

 

This program prepares graduates to perform the following neurodiagnostic procedures:

These tests involve applying electrodes to the patient, gathering and analyzing data online making certain that it is viable and interpretable. Neurodiagnostic studies can be performed in a clinical laboratory, a hospital, operating room, intensive care unit or at a patient's bedside.

Overview

The length of the CNT program is 24 months and consists of 81 credits.  During the first two semesters at RCTC, students will take general education courses as well as CNT courses.  The remaining coursework is completed at Mayo Medical Center.

A Certificate of Completion from Mayo School of Health Sciences and an Associate in Applied Science degree from RCTC is awarded upon completion of the CNT program.

Up to 7 students are accepted each year.  Classes begin in August.
